Job description

Responsibilities:

Your main responsibilities will include:

  • Operational Management - overseeing the day-to-day running of the Markets and Securities Services business to ensure efficient, effectiveness and adherence to Regulatory and HSBC standards.
  • Strategy and Transformation - collaborating with senior leaders within the business to develop and implement business strategies aligned with continuous improvement to the group strategic direction.
  • Financial Management – monitoring and reporting on financial performance ensuring that budgets are maintained and identifying potential opportunities for optimization.
  • Leadership – leading a local team of 48 and regular engagement with other lines of business locally, regionally and globally, providing a strong risk culture aligned with HSBC’s values and strict adherence to governance, process and procedures.
  • Risk Management – monitoring and identifying risks to the business, ensuring the business has adequate controls to mitigate both financial and non-financial risks to the business.
  • Collaboration and Communication – leading and fostering a strong culture of engagement and collaboration with stakeholders across the business

To be successful in this role, you will bring:

  • Experience in a similar role in a large-scale business, ideally in the banking / financial services industry, with prior exposure to Global Markets and Securities Services.
  • Demonstrated experience leading large diverse teams with an accountability for large revenue streams.
  • A proven track record of originating, designing and then implementing change programmes for global projects of scale/size (driven by either business or regulatory requirements)
  • Demonstrated strong experience in stakeholder engagement, building and maintaining strong stakeholder relationships.
  • Strong problem-solving capability with strong organisational skills with the ability to multi-task well under pressure to meet tight deadlines.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Deep knowledge of the external environment across regulatory obligations as well as the global competitor and market landscape impacting client behaviour
